/fs/xfs/ |
D | xfs_buf.h | 201 int nmaps, xfs_buf_flags_t flags, struct xfs_buf **bpp); 203 int nmaps, xfs_buf_flags_t flags, struct xfs_buf **bpp, 214 struct xfs_buf **bpp) in xfs_buf_get() argument 218 return xfs_buf_get_map(target, &map, 1, 0, bpp); in xfs_buf_get() 227 struct xfs_buf **bpp, in xfs_buf_read() argument 232 return xfs_buf_read_map(target, &map, 1, flags, bpp, ops, in xfs_buf_read() 248 struct xfs_buf **bpp); 250 size_t numblks, int flags, struct xfs_buf **bpp,
|
D | xfs_trans.h | 190 struct xfs_buf **bpp); 199 struct xfs_buf **bpp) in xfs_trans_get_buf() argument 202 return xfs_trans_get_buf_map(tp, target, &map, 1, flags, bpp); in xfs_trans_get_buf() 210 struct xfs_buf **bpp, 221 struct xfs_buf **bpp, in xfs_trans_read_buf() argument 226 flags, bpp, ops); in xfs_trans_read_buf()
|
D | xfs_trans_buf.c | 122 struct xfs_buf **bpp) in xfs_trans_get_buf_map() argument 128 *bpp = NULL; in xfs_trans_get_buf_map() 130 return xfs_buf_get_map(target, map, nmaps, flags, bpp); in xfs_trans_get_buf_map() 152 *bpp = bp; in xfs_trans_get_buf_map() 164 *bpp = bp; in xfs_trans_get_buf_map() 218 struct xfs_buf **bpp, in xfs_trans_read_buf_map() argument 225 *bpp = NULL; in xfs_trans_read_buf_map() 285 *bpp = bp; in xfs_trans_read_buf_map() 314 *bpp = bp; in xfs_trans_read_buf_map()
|
D | xfs_dquot.c | 294 struct xfs_buf **bpp) in xfs_dquot_disk_alloc() argument 376 *bpp = bp; in xfs_dquot_disk_alloc() 388 struct xfs_buf **bpp) in xfs_dquot_disk_read() argument 441 *bpp = bp; in xfs_dquot_disk_read() 631 struct xfs_buf **bpp) in xfs_qm_dqread_alloc() argument 641 error = xfs_dquot_disk_alloc(&tp, dqp, bpp); in xfs_qm_dqread_alloc() 651 xfs_buf_relse(*bpp); in xfs_qm_dqread_alloc() 652 *bpp = NULL; in xfs_qm_dqread_alloc() 1241 struct xfs_buf **bpp) in xfs_qm_dqflush() argument 1255 *bpp = NULL; in xfs_qm_dqflush() [all …]
|
D | xfs_buf.c | 219 struct xfs_buf **bpp) in _xfs_buf_alloc() argument 225 *bpp = NULL; in _xfs_buf_alloc() 271 *bpp = bp; in _xfs_buf_alloc() 706 struct xfs_buf **bpp) in xfs_buf_get_map() argument 712 *bpp = NULL; in xfs_buf_get_map() 759 *bpp = bp; in xfs_buf_get_map() 818 struct xfs_buf **bpp, in xfs_buf_read_map() argument 826 *bpp = NULL; in xfs_buf_read_map() 881 *bpp = bp; in xfs_buf_read_map() 916 struct xfs_buf **bpp, in xfs_buf_read_uncached() argument [all …]
|
D | xfs_inode.c | 2296 struct xfs_buf **bpp) in xfs_iunlink_map_ino() argument 2309 error = xfs_imap_to_bp(mp, tp, imap, dipp, bpp, 0); in xfs_iunlink_map_ino() 2338 struct xfs_buf **bpp, in xfs_iunlink_map_prev() argument 2346 *bpp = NULL; in xfs_iunlink_map_prev() 2351 error = xfs_iunlink_map_ino(tp, agno, *agino, imap, dipp, bpp); in xfs_iunlink_map_prev() 2362 xfs_trans_brelse(tp, *bpp); in xfs_iunlink_map_prev() 2363 *bpp = NULL; in xfs_iunlink_map_prev() 2374 if (*bpp) in xfs_iunlink_map_prev() 2375 xfs_trans_brelse(tp, *bpp); in xfs_iunlink_map_prev() 2379 bpp); in xfs_iunlink_map_prev()
|
/fs/xfs/libxfs/ |
D | xfs_dir2_priv.h | 54 struct xfs_buf **bpp); 81 xfs_dablk_t bno, unsigned int flags, struct xfs_buf **bpp); 90 struct xfs_buf **bpp); 98 xfs_dablk_t fbno, struct xfs_buf **bpp); 100 xfs_dablk_t fbno, struct xfs_buf **bpp); 110 struct xfs_buf **bpp, uint16_t magic); 157 xfs_dablk_t fbno, struct xfs_buf **bpp);
|
D | xfs_btree_staging.c | 340 struct xfs_buf **bpp) in xfs_btree_bload_drop_buf() argument 342 if (*bpp == NULL) in xfs_btree_bload_drop_buf() 345 if (!xfs_buf_delwri_queue(*bpp, buffers_list)) in xfs_btree_bload_drop_buf() 348 xfs_buf_relse(*bpp); in xfs_btree_bload_drop_buf() 349 *bpp = NULL; in xfs_btree_bload_drop_buf() 370 struct xfs_buf **bpp, /* in/out */ in xfs_btree_bload_prep_block() argument 384 ASSERT(*bpp == NULL); in xfs_btree_bload_prep_block() 398 *bpp = NULL; in xfs_btree_bload_prep_block() 422 xfs_btree_bload_drop_buf(buffers_list, bpp); in xfs_btree_bload_prep_block() 429 *bpp = new_bp; in xfs_btree_bload_prep_block()
|
D | xfs_da_btree.h | 170 int level, struct xfs_buf **bpp, int whichfork); 192 xfs_dablk_t bno, struct xfs_buf **bpp, int whichfork); 194 xfs_daddr_t mappedbno, struct xfs_buf **bpp, 209 xfs_dablk_t bno, unsigned int flags, struct xfs_buf **bpp,
|
D | xfs_dir2_block.c | 30 static int xfs_dir2_block_lookup_int(xfs_da_args_t *args, struct xfs_buf **bpp, 138 struct xfs_buf **bpp) in xfs_dir3_block_read() argument 144 err = xfs_da_read_buf(tp, dp, mp->m_dir_geo->datablk, 0, bpp, in xfs_dir3_block_read() 146 if (err || !*bpp) in xfs_dir3_block_read() 150 fa = xfs_dir3_block_header_check(dp, *bpp); in xfs_dir3_block_read() 152 __xfs_buf_mark_corrupt(*bpp, fa); in xfs_dir3_block_read() 153 xfs_trans_brelse(tp, *bpp); in xfs_dir3_block_read() 154 *bpp = NULL; in xfs_dir3_block_read() 158 xfs_trans_buf_set_type(tp, *bpp, XFS_BLFT_DIR_BLOCK_BUF); in xfs_dir3_block_read() 677 struct xfs_buf **bpp, /* returned block buffer */ in xfs_dir2_block_lookup_int() argument [all …]
|
D | xfs_alloc.h | 154 struct xfs_buf **bpp); /* buffer for the ag freelist header */ 208 xfs_agnumber_t agno, int flags, struct xfs_buf **bpp); 210 xfs_agnumber_t agno, struct xfs_buf **bpp);
|
D | xfs_sb.h | 40 struct xfs_buf **bpp); 43 struct xfs_buf **bpp);
|
D | xfs_dir2_data.c | 420 struct xfs_buf **bpp) in xfs_dir3_data_read() argument 425 err = xfs_da_read_buf(tp, dp, bno, flags, bpp, XFS_DATA_FORK, in xfs_dir3_data_read() 427 if (err || !*bpp) in xfs_dir3_data_read() 431 fa = xfs_dir3_data_header_check(dp, *bpp); in xfs_dir3_data_read() 433 __xfs_buf_mark_corrupt(*bpp, fa); in xfs_dir3_data_read() 434 xfs_trans_brelse(tp, *bpp); in xfs_dir3_data_read() 435 *bpp = NULL; in xfs_dir3_data_read() 439 xfs_trans_buf_set_type(tp, *bpp, XFS_BLFT_DIR_DATA_BUF); in xfs_dir3_data_read() 693 struct xfs_buf **bpp) /* output block buffer */ in xfs_dir3_data_init() argument 753 *bpp = bp; in xfs_dir3_data_init()
|
D | xfs_ialloc.h | 105 struct xfs_buf **bpp); /* allocation group hdr buf */ 138 xfs_agnumber_t agno, struct xfs_buf **bpp);
|
D | xfs_da_btree.c | 373 struct xfs_buf **bpp, in xfs_da3_node_read() argument 378 error = xfs_da_read_buf(tp, dp, bno, 0, bpp, whichfork, in xfs_da3_node_read() 380 if (error || !*bpp || !tp) in xfs_da3_node_read() 382 return xfs_da3_node_set_type(tp, *bpp); in xfs_da3_node_read() 390 struct xfs_buf **bpp, in xfs_da3_node_read_mapped() argument 398 bpp, &xfs_da3_node_buf_ops); in xfs_da3_node_read_mapped() 399 if (error || !*bpp) in xfs_da3_node_read_mapped() 403 xfs_buf_set_ref(*bpp, XFS_ATTR_BTREE_REF); in xfs_da3_node_read_mapped() 405 xfs_buf_set_ref(*bpp, XFS_DIR_BTREE_REF); in xfs_da3_node_read_mapped() 409 return xfs_da3_node_set_type(tp, *bpp); in xfs_da3_node_read_mapped() [all …]
|
D | xfs_dir2_node.c | 218 struct xfs_buf **bpp) in __xfs_dir3_free_read() argument 223 err = xfs_da_read_buf(tp, dp, fbno, flags, bpp, XFS_DATA_FORK, in __xfs_dir3_free_read() 225 if (err || !*bpp) in __xfs_dir3_free_read() 229 fa = xfs_dir3_free_header_check(dp, fbno, *bpp); in __xfs_dir3_free_read() 231 __xfs_buf_mark_corrupt(*bpp, fa); in __xfs_dir3_free_read() 232 xfs_trans_brelse(tp, *bpp); in __xfs_dir3_free_read() 233 *bpp = NULL; in __xfs_dir3_free_read() 239 xfs_trans_buf_set_type(tp, *bpp, XFS_BLFT_DIR_FREE_BUF); in __xfs_dir3_free_read() 301 struct xfs_buf **bpp) in xfs_dir2_free_read() argument 303 return __xfs_dir3_free_read(tp, dp, fbno, 0, bpp); in xfs_dir2_free_read() [all …]
|
D | xfs_dir2_leaf.c | 265 struct xfs_buf **bpp) in xfs_dir3_leaf_read() argument 269 err = xfs_da_read_buf(tp, dp, fbno, 0, bpp, XFS_DATA_FORK, in xfs_dir3_leaf_read() 271 if (!err && tp && *bpp) in xfs_dir3_leaf_read() 272 xfs_trans_buf_set_type(tp, *bpp, XFS_BLFT_DIR_LEAF1_BUF); in xfs_dir3_leaf_read() 281 struct xfs_buf **bpp) in xfs_dir3_leafn_read() argument 285 err = xfs_da_read_buf(tp, dp, fbno, 0, bpp, XFS_DATA_FORK, in xfs_dir3_leafn_read() 287 if (!err && tp && *bpp) in xfs_dir3_leafn_read() 288 xfs_trans_buf_set_type(tp, *bpp, XFS_BLFT_DIR_LEAFN_BUF); in xfs_dir3_leafn_read() 344 struct xfs_buf **bpp, in xfs_dir3_leaf_get_buf() argument 366 *bpp = bp; in xfs_dir3_leaf_get_buf()
|
D | xfs_btree.h | 337 struct xfs_buf **bpp, /* buffer for fsbno */ 499 int level, struct xfs_buf **bpp); 536 struct xfs_btree_block **block, struct xfs_buf **bpp);
|
D | xfs_alloc.c | 693 xfs_buf_t **bpp) /* buffer for the ag free block array */ in xfs_alloc_read_agfl() argument 706 *bpp = bp; in xfs_alloc_read_agfl() 2957 struct xfs_buf **bpp) /* buffer for the ag freelist header */ in xfs_read_agf() argument 2966 XFS_FSS_TO_BB(mp, 1), flags, bpp, &xfs_agf_buf_ops); in xfs_read_agf() 2970 ASSERT(!(*bpp)->b_error); in xfs_read_agf() 2971 xfs_buf_set_ref(*bpp, XFS_AGF_REF); in xfs_read_agf() 2984 struct xfs_buf **bpp) /* buffer for the ag freelist header */ in xfs_alloc_read_agf() argument 2998 bpp); in xfs_alloc_read_agf() 3001 ASSERT(!(*bpp)->b_error); in xfs_alloc_read_agf() 3003 agf = (*bpp)->b_addr; in xfs_alloc_read_agf() [all …]
|
D | xfs_btree.c | 679 struct xfs_buf **bpp) /* buffer containing the block */ in xfs_btree_get_block() argument 683 *bpp = NULL; in xfs_btree_get_block() 687 *bpp = cur->bc_bufs[level]; in xfs_btree_get_block() 688 return XFS_BUF_TO_BLOCK(*bpp); in xfs_btree_get_block() 796 struct xfs_buf **bpp, /* buffer for fsbno */ in xfs_btree_read_bufl() argument 813 *bpp = bp; in xfs_btree_read_bufl() 1238 struct xfs_buf **bpp) in xfs_btree_get_buf_block() argument 1248 0, bpp); in xfs_btree_get_buf_block() 1252 (*bpp)->b_ops = cur->bc_ops->buf_ops; in xfs_btree_get_buf_block() 1253 *block = XFS_BUF_TO_BLOCK(*bpp); in xfs_btree_get_buf_block() [all …]
|
/fs/nfsd/ |
D | nfs4idmap.c | 132 idtoname_request(struct cache_detail *cd, struct cache_head *ch, char **bpp, in idtoname_request() argument 138 qword_add(bpp, blen, ent->authname); in idtoname_request() 140 qword_add(bpp, blen, ent->type == IDMAP_TYPE_GROUP ? "group" : "user"); in idtoname_request() 141 qword_add(bpp, blen, idstr); in idtoname_request() 143 (*bpp)[-1] = '\n'; in idtoname_request() 312 nametoid_request(struct cache_detail *cd, struct cache_head *ch, char **bpp, in nametoid_request() argument 317 qword_add(bpp, blen, ent->authname); in nametoid_request() 318 qword_add(bpp, blen, ent->type == IDMAP_TYPE_GROUP ? "group" : "user"); in nametoid_request() 319 qword_add(bpp, blen, ent->name); in nametoid_request() 321 (*bpp)[-1] = '\n'; in nametoid_request()
|
D | export.c | 61 char **bpp, int *blen) in expkey_request() argument 67 qword_add(bpp, blen, ek->ek_client->name); in expkey_request() 69 qword_add(bpp, blen, type); in expkey_request() 70 qword_addhex(bpp, blen, (char*)ek->ek_fsid, key_len(ek->ek_fsidtype)); in expkey_request() 71 (*bpp)[-1] = '\n'; in expkey_request() 351 char **bpp, int *blen) in svc_export_request() argument 357 qword_add(bpp, blen, exp->ex_client->name); in svc_export_request() 358 pth = d_path(&exp->ex_path, *bpp, *blen); in svc_export_request() 361 (*bpp)[0] = '\n'; in svc_export_request() 364 qword_add(bpp, blen, pth); in svc_export_request() [all …]
|
/fs/jfs/ |
D | jfs_mount.c | 455 int readSuper(struct super_block *sb, struct buffer_head **bpp) in readSuper() argument 458 *bpp = sb_bread(sb, SUPER1_OFF >> sb->s_blocksize_bits); in readSuper() 459 if (*bpp) in readSuper() 463 *bpp = sb_bread(sb, SUPER2_OFF >> sb->s_blocksize_bits); in readSuper() 464 if (*bpp) in readSuper()
|
/fs/nfs/ |
D | dns_resolve.c | 142 char **bpp, int *blen) in nfs_dns_request() argument 146 qword_add(bpp, blen, key->hostname); in nfs_dns_request() 147 (*bpp)[-1] = '\n'; in nfs_dns_request()
|
/fs/xfs/scrub/ |
D | repair.h | 30 struct xfs_buf **bpp, xfs_btnum_t btnum,
|